Two-alarm fire breaks out at flea market in north Harris County

HOUSTON

The flames broke out around 5am in the 8800 block of Airline Drive at Gulf Bank. More than 100 firefighters responded to the huge fire.

At the height of the fire, flames consumed several of the buildings. Luckily, firefighters were able to respond quickly and stop the fire from spreading.

"It definitely could have been worse. The fire department had a very good response they were able to stop the fire and contain it to just the 8 to 10 units," said Harris County Fire Marshal Lt. Chad Shaw.

Officials say the flea market did have running electricity so they are looking into that as being a possible cause. They are also looking into whether this fire could have been intentionally set.

No injuries were reported.
